Skip to content

Commit 4662006

Browse files
alex-robbinspfalcon
authored andcommitted
esp8266/mpconfigport.h: Make socket a weak link
This way it can be overridden by a socket module in Python, as in other ports.
1 parent 761e4c7 commit 4662006

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

esp8266/mpconfigport.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-162,7 +162,6 @@ extern const struct _mp_obj_module_t mp_module_onewire;
162162

163163
#define MICROPY_PORT_BUILTIN_MODULES \
164164
{ MP_OBJ_NEW_QSTR(MP_QSTR_esp), (mp_obj_t)&esp_module }, \
165-
{ MP_OBJ_NEW_QSTR(MP_QSTR_socket), (mp_obj_t)&mp_module_lwip }, \
166165
{ MP_OBJ_NEW_QSTR(MP_QSTR_usocket), (mp_obj_t)&mp_module_lwip }, \
167166
{ MP_OBJ_NEW_QSTR(MP_QSTR_network), (mp_obj_t)&network_module }, \
168167
{ MP_OBJ_NEW_QSTR(MP_QSTR_utime), (mp_obj_t)&utime_module }, \
@@ -176,6 +175,7 @@ extern const struct _mp_obj_module_t mp_module_onewire;
176175
{ MP_OBJ_NEW_QSTR(MP_QSTR_json), (mp_obj_t)&mp_module_ujson }, \
177176
{ MP_OBJ_NEW_QSTR(MP_QSTR_errno), (mp_obj_t)&mp_module_uerrno }, \
178177
{ MP_OBJ_NEW_QSTR(MP_QSTR_select), (mp_obj_t)&mp_module_uselect }, \
178+
{ MP_OBJ_NEW_QSTR(MP_QSTR_socket), (mp_obj_t)&mp_module_lwip }, \
179179

180180
#define MP_STATE_PORT MP_STATE_VM
181181

0 commit comments

Comments
 (0)